Bronze ewer with shaded brown patina with finely chiseled decor of a Bacchanale frieze. The handle is composed of a pilaster surmounted with a Bacchus holding a grape cluster. The high-and low-relief frieze represents a Bacchanale cortege. Above a vine-branch garland against a matted ground. Feet with twisted flutings resting on a circular base with gadroons.
Work from the 1880s inspired by Renaissance works.
Height: 43 cm (17 in.).
